What We Do

Emerging Travel is an online travel group based in Delaware, USA. The company operates brands RateHawk, ZenHotels and RoundTrip in 180+ source markets. Our products help customers select and book all types of accommodation from over 1.7 m options in 220 countries. Our goal is to enable customers to plan all aspects of travel for work and for pleasure. Emerging Travel Group has been founded in 2010, and today employs more than 1 200 people across Europe, CIS, Middle East, and South Africa in roles ranging from product and business development to specialized multilingual customer support for all our customers, whether they are trade partners or individuals simply booking their hotels online. Our mission is to enrich everyone’s travel experience around the world through cutting edge technology and excellent customer service.
